Is it possible that Sunshine can detect client-side aspect ratio and adjust the host resolution accordingly and then revert to the previous resolution once the client has disconnected? Having an ultra wide monitor, moonlight has been a bit frustrating as the host does not adjust the aspect ratio of the desktop resolution the same way that running Steam Link and Rainway (RIP) would. I'm aware of other, relatively tedious, methods of forcing this to work by creating and managing specific .ini files and pairing them with commands with GameStream Launchpad, but it really makes it frustrating to just add a specific application/game and have it running at an aspect ratio friendly to my TV or Phone. |
